Al Qaeda against Obama

Al Qaeda's second in command has reportedly said in a web video that Obama has turned away from his Muslim roots. Ayman Al Zawahiri suggests that the president has forsaken his father's Muslim heritage to root for Israel.
"You have reached the position of president, and a heavy legacy of failure and crimes awaits you," says Zawahiri, an Egyptian physician who is al-Qaeda's second in command under Osama Bin Laden."You were born to a Muslim father, but you chose to stand in the ranks of the enemies of the Muslims and pray the prayer of the Jews, although you claim to be Christian, in order to climb the rungs of leadership in America."

A 12 year old boy read in the newspaper that a boy named Iqbal, who was 12 years old was freed from child labour at the age of ten started roaming making speeches on why child labour was wrong was shot in the head while riding his bike. He was silenced. Craig Kielburger, at the age of twelve decided to do something about it so he asked his teacher if he could read the article to the class. She agreed. After he'd read it he said" I'm going to do something about this, who's is going to help me". And so Free The Children was born.
